A 4th Axis rotary table (also called a rotary table or indexer) is a precision CNC-controlled rotary device mounted on the VMC or machining center table to add a fourth axis of movement (typically the A or B axis). With a 4th axis, the operator can rotate the workpiece to any angle under program control, enabling compound-angle features, multi-face machining without re-clamping, helical interpolation, and 4-axis simultaneous contouring. This transforms a 3-axis VMC into a 4-axis machine for dramatically expanded part capability.
The key specifications on a 4th axis rotary table are rotary table diameter (which limits the workpiece diameter that can be mounted), clamping torque (which determines how much cutting force the clamped table can withstand without deflecting), rotary axis speed (rpm for positioning and contouring), and through-bore (a central bore through the table and spindle, allowing bar stock or coolant to pass through from the back). Drive type matters: direct-drive tables are more accurate and faster but more expensive; worm-drive tables are more common and provide high clamping torque, though with limited maximum speed.

Buyer’s Guide
Confirm the table diameter accommodates your workpiece with appropriate clamping fixturing. Remember that fixtures add OD and height — verify the workpiece fits within the VMC's Y travel when mounted.
Verify the clamping torque (Nm) is sufficient for your cutting forces. Heavy side milling on a 4th axis with insufficient clamp torque will cause rotational slip mid-program. Hydraulic clamping provides higher consistent torque than pneumatic.
Use a precision test bar and dial indicator to measure angular backlash at multiple positions. Any backlash above 5–10 arcseconds will appear as a positional step when reversing direction in a contour program.
If a through bore is present, verify it is clear and undamaged. Check the bore diameter matches your planned bar or coolant fitting.
Confirm the electrical interface cable and connector type match your VMC's 4th axis port (typically a Fanuc or Mitsubishi servo bus connector). A mismatched connector requires adapter wiring.
